Brady James Granier is currently the Director at BioCorRx Pharmaceuticals, Inc. He previously worked as the Director at BioCorRx, Inc. from 2013 to 2024.
He also held positions as Manager-Local Sales & Healthcare Category at Clear Channel Media & Entertainment, Inc., and as a Member at Sigma Theta Tau International Honor Society of Nursing, Inc. and Phi Kappa Theta Fraternity, Inc. Mr. Granier obtained his undergraduate degree from Nicholls State University in 1995.
